Baseball Recap: Clarke County Bulldogs vs. Jackson Aggies
Clarke County had taken Jackson down for three straight games at home, but that winning streak came to an end on Tuesday. The Bulldogs lost 23-13 to the Aggies. The loss continues a trend for the Bulldogs in their meetings with the Aggies: they've now lost three in a row.

DaMyon Horn made the most of his time at bat despite the final result and scored two runs and stole a base while getting on base in three of his five plate appearances. He has been hot, having posted at least one stolen base the last eight times he's played. The team also got some help courtesy of Lucas Kelly, who scored two runs while getting on base in three of his five plate appearances.
Clarke County's defeat dropped their record down to 7-20. As for Jackson, the win (which was their third in a row) raised their record to 11-10.
Clarke County does not have any more games scheduled as of now. As for Jackson, they will face off against Geneva at 3:00 p.m. on Friday.
